Bitjie News reports that an anonymous user has inscribed the full text of the U.S. Constitution onto the Bitcoin blockchain through the Ordinals protocol, with a transaction fee of 113,454 satoshis, which is approximately $83. The transaction size is about 44.4 KB, and it was confirmed at 20:25 UTC on May 28 and recorded at Bitcoin block height 951,492. CCN says that in January 2025, Bitcoin mining company Marathon Digital also combined the U.S. Constitution, the Bill of Rights, and a portrait of Trump into a single inscription, costing about 1.244 BTC.
